Is WP Blogging at Risk?
Subscribed to Blog Monetization topic on a French forum, one thread discussed was about Wordpress's policy regarding Google Ads. One reply to a post was roughly I never read the TOS because I am not interested and I don't understand english!!! Curious enough to go deeper because I run several blogs and never heard about any problem running Adsense in a blog. I took the time to review the Wordpress's TOS (terms Of Service). page , where I found nothing about Google Ads. Clicking the link "You can check our page on types of blogs to get a sense of the types of sites that are welcome on our service (or not!)." So on this quite hidden page I discover a THE real problem for Wordpress blogs: These blogs are taking the risk to be BANNED: Affiliate marketing blogs: Blogs with the primary purpose of driving traffic to affiliate programs and get-rich-quick schemes (”Make six figures from home!!”, “20 easy steps to top profits!!”, etc)... From the TOS page,I navigate to the Features page where the Adsense Advertising policy is stated at the bottom: "To support the service we may occasionally show Google text ads on your blog, however we do this very rarely.In the future you’ll be able to purchase an upgrade to either turn the ads off or show your own ads and make money from your blog." Frankly it seems pretty risky as the company running Wordpress ie Automattic, Inc. prompts their more than 2,356,032 users to use their complaints pages! Everyone involved with WP blog platform may consider to review their blog tactic in order to avoid any interruption that may occurs at anytime. I personnaly reviewed the Blogger TOS, where as far as now, No restriction about these concerns where found.
